How do you calculate simple exponential smoothing forecast?

How do you calculate simple exponential smoothing forecast?

The exponential smoothing calculation is as follows: The most recent period’s demand multiplied by the smoothing factor. The most recent period’s forecast multiplied by (one minus the smoothing factor). S = the smoothing factor represented in decimal form (so 35% would be represented as 0.35).

What is the exponential smoothing formula?

The component form of simple exponential smoothing is given by: Forecast equation^yt+h|t=ℓtSmoothing equationℓt=αyt+(1−α)ℓt−1, Forecast equation y ^ t + h | t = ℓ t Smoothing equation ℓ t = α y t + ( 1 − α ) ℓ t − 1 , where ℓt is the level (or the smoothed value) of the series at time t .

What is the exponential smoothing method?

Exponential smoothing is a time series forecasting method for univariate data that can be extended to support data with a systematic trend or seasonal component. It is a powerful forecasting method that may be used as an alternative to the popular Box-Jenkins ARIMA family of methods.

What is level in exponential smoothing?

Double exponential smoothing employs a level component and a trend component at each period. It uses two weights, or smoothing parameters, to update the components at each period. The double exponential smoothing equations are: L t = α Y t + (1 – α) [L t-1 + T t-1]

What does smoothing mean, in forecasting methods?

Simple Exponential Smoothing, is a time series forecasting method for univariate data which does not consider the trend and seasonality in the input data while forecasting. The prediction is just the weighted sum of past observations. It requires a single parameter, called alpha (α), also called the smoothing factor.

What is triple exponential smoothing?

Triple Exponential Smoothing. Triple Exponential Smoothing is an extension of Exponential Smoothing that explicitly adds support for seasonality to the univariate time series. This method is sometimes called Holt-Winters Exponential Smoothing, named for two contributors to the method: Charles Holt and Peter Winters.
